| Product Information | CAS Number: 13558-31-1 Molecular formula: C20H14N2O3 . HCl Molecular weight: 330.3 . 36.5 Purity: >97% (HPLC) Appearance: Red to red-brown crystalline or powder. Solubility: Soluble in ethanol, methanol, DMSO or DMF. Slightly soluble in water. InChiKey: JNGRENQDBKMCCR-UHFFFAOYSA-N SMILES: Cl.NC1=CC=C2C(OC3=CC(=N)C=CC3=C2C2=C(C=CC=C2)C(O)=O)=C1 SMILES: [Cl-].NC1=CC2=[O+]C3=C(C=CC(N)=C3)C(C3=CC=CC=C3C(O)=O)=C2C=C1 |
| Description | Fluorescent dye. Fluorophore standard that is widely used in enzyme assay systems. Precursor for a variety of R110-based enzyme substrates for flow cytometric measurements. Used as a calibration standard for R110-based enzyme substrates. Compared to AMC and AFC enzyme substrates, fluorogenic R110 substrates are generally more sensitive, giving longer absorption and fluorescence wavelength than AMC and AFC substrates. Spectral data: lambdaex 498nm| lambdaem 520nm in methanol. |
